Starting system is one of the engine`s system needs to engine start. To make it, the crankshaft must be turned at some speed, so the engine sucks air-fuel mixture and …

Start-stop technology is completely automatic and works by detecting a lack of vehicle motion. When it detects the brake pedal is pressed and the car is out of gear, the engine control unit (ECU) will cut the fuel and ignition to turn the engine off. When you're ready to move again and release the brake, put your car into gear or press the ...

It was co-founded by Howard ...Aug 8, 2023 · Auto start-stop is engaged when your vehicle has come to a stop and the brake is pressed. When these two things occur, the engine stops entirely and disengages the transmission, effectively shifting it to neutral. When you take your foot off of the brake, the engine is restarted with the transmission already in gear.

An ignition coil is used in the ignition system of a spark-ignition engine to transform the battery voltage to the much higher voltages required to operate the spark plug (s). The spark plugs then use this burst of high-voltage electricity to ignite the air-fuel mixture.
